Lands to the East of the Trim Road, Balreask Old and Limekilnhill, Navan Co Meath
Modifications to a permitted housing development to relocate and build a larger childcare facility in Navan.

Development description
- The proposed development comprises the following
- Modifications to a strategic housing development (large-scale residential development) permitted under an bord pleanala (abp) ref. Abp-311199-21, as previously amended by meath county council (mcc) ref. 221202, on lands to the east of the trim road, balreask old, navan, county meath. The proposed modificationcomprises the replacement of a childcare facility (325.5 sqm) permitted under abp ref. Abp-311199-21 with an area of public open space
- The provision of a two-storey childcare facility (710 sqm) to the north-east of the north-south link street permitted under mcc ref. 22/1202 on on lands to the east of the trim road, limekilnhill, navan, co. Meath. The site bounday encroaches on the site boundary associated with mcc ref. 221202. The proposed childcare facility incorporates vehicular and pedestrian/cycle access from the permitted north-south link street (including associated amendments to the permitted link street); a total of 25 no. Car parking spaces (incl. 1 no. Accessible space) comprising 19 no. Spaces in a car park area and 6 no. Spaces in 2 no. Set down areas, a 180 sqm outdoor play space, a dedicated bin and bike storage areas (26 no. Bicycle spaces), boundary treatments, landscaping, public lighting, infrastructure, services and all associated works
